These days, finding an affordable place to live in the Jet area can be challenging. Home prices in Jet are now at a median cost of $77,442, lower than the Oklahoma average of $161,319.
The average cost of rent is $698/mo in Jet, primarily driven by the current value of real estate in the Jet area. While nearly 64.11% of residents own their homes outright in Jet, 19.17% rent.
Housing affordability isn’t just about home prices, though. The average household income in Jet is $5,012 per month. Households that rent pay about 13.93% of their income on rent here. Jet's most expensive areas are in the central regions, while the cheapest areas are in the eastern parts of the city.
